I raced my friends 03 Mach the other day, my 05gt 5sp tore him a new ass out the hole, he didn't start closing the gap till the top of third gear, we finished almost dead even no clear winner really. I was actually very impressed with my 3v. I thought I would loss since the 05 gt makes slightly less power and weigh more. But my 05 has a better tq/hp range than the Mach. The 3v motor seems to have the power low and mod rpm. The Mach since it's a 4v he really had to push it up in the rpm range to tap into his hp. Both cars are stock 5sp. IMO my stock 05 is faster stock than my 96 cobra was when it was stock but that's my opinion. Man it's up to you. The Mach is sexy, but the s197 has much better ride quality and higher resale value. I'd rather drive my 05 than my friends Mach.

Keep the s197! Mach 1's are much more expensive to get the same power out of once you finish with the exhaust and intake and start digging into the engine. Good luck putting long tubes or cams on a 4v!

I had an 04 mach 1.Mine was a automatic.I traded it on the manual that i have now.The automatics in the new edge suck but i love the automatics in the 05 up.If the mach is manual go for it.These cars really don't come into power till after 5k rpm.So plan to put 410 or even 430 gears in as your first mod.
